The initial concept behind the exhibition was to combine different ways of interacting with the audience: visually they were offered to explore paintings, drawings, and art objects; sonically, a musical installation. The overall experience was further enhanced by a scent station that corresponded with the sound design and the visuals.

The lighting was supposed to interconnect all those elements and integrate them into the exhibition. The artworks brought together the two opposites, nature and technology, seemingly erasing the gap between the XIX and XXI centuries.

The Manor greenhouse, which became the exhibition venue, was naturally abundant with sunlight. This is what the lighting concept of the exhibition was built around. The sunlight entered through the windows of the central nave and evenly filled the space. At the same time, some accent lighting, pointed directly at the works, created a feeling as if the light was piercing through a tree canopy. All those elements combined helped preserve the harmony and airness of summer gardens.
